China Economic Update : Beyond the Recovery : Charting a Green and Inclusive Growth Path (Chinese)

China’s economy will post strong growth in 2021. Assuming the continued suppression of COVID-19 (coronavirus), growth is projected to reach 8.5 percent this year before slowing to 5.4 percent in 2022, as low base effects dissipate, and the economy returns to its pre-COVID trend growth.
